Kia EV3 Dual-Motor AWD GT Trim Seen Testing

The compact electric SUV is set to receive a performance-focused GT variant with an additional electric motor for an AWD configuration

The Kia EV3 dual-motor AWD GT version was recently spotted testing in the Arctic. The Korean auto giant has high hopes for the affordable EV in the regular version. However, to cater to those looking for a bit more power and oomph, the dual-motor GT variant will do the trick. Note that the regular iteration is expected to cost under $30,000 after the tax credits. Hence, even the EV3 GT won’t make the buyers break the bank.

I was able to get a glimpse of these images courtesy of the Motor Authority. These showcase the electric compact SUV parked somewhere. Despite the heavy camouflage, the overall silhouette is reminiscent of the Kia EV3. The upright bonnet and the typically sleek LED DRLs, the prominent wheel arches, the brake calipers, the aero alloy wheels and the squarish tail end indicate that it is a new iteration of the EV3.

Furthermore, a quick glimpse into the cabin of this EV captures the GT badging on the headrests of the front seats. Even though the exact details are scarce, we know that the regular EV3 comes with all the latest bells and whistles. Clearly, the GT version will borrow all those elements. In fact, we might even see some EV3 GT-specific features. In any case, to mark visual differences on the outside and inside, we will definitely have some new aesthetic bits.

Now there is still no clarity on what kind of powertrain will be available with the Kia EV3 dual-motor AWD GT. For reference, the regular trim comes with a 58.3 kWh and an 81.4 kWh battery pack. Unlike the likes of EV6 and EV9, the EV3 uses a 400-volt architecture to keep the costs in check. In the single-motor avatar, the EV makes 204 PS and 283 Nm enabling a 0-100 km/h (62 mph) acceleration time of just 7.5 seconds. Understandably, the dual-motor version will be more powerful and quick.
